Our client, a key player in the retail industry, is looking for a IT Domain Manager to lead the Monitoring and Incident Detection domain. With over 9,500 motivated employees and a commitment to food transition, our client is dedicated to innovation, collaboration, and excellence. This is an exciting opportunity for someone with robust experience in IT monitoring, incident detection, and automation to make a real difference by optimizing the performance of the organization’s applications and services.Your Responsibilities:Lead and mentor a team of IT professionals, providing guidance and fostering a collaborative, innovative environment.Manage the monitoring domain budget (CAPEX and OPEX) and supervise automation and documentation efforts.Oversee the implementation of monitoring solutions using technologies such as ELK stack, Splunk, Dynatrace, Datadog, New Relic, and Grafana.Continuously optimize monitoring configurations to enhance visibility and alert accuracy, ensuring that monitoring solutions fit team needs.Develop dashboards and reports for system performance insights, ensuring visibility for end users.Collaborate with the Incident Manager to identify trends and proactively address incidents.Analyze data trends, develop fault detection metrics, and execute alerts to improve incident predictability.Work cross-functionally with application owners, developers, and IT support to integrate monitoring solutions with applications.

Our client is seeking an IT Store Configuration Advisor to lead the rollout of new IT hardware solutions across supermarkets, from new openings to remodels. This role bridges technical implementation with operational needs, ensuring IT systems in stores are efficient, up-to-date, and responsive to business demands. As the go-to advisor on IT configurations, you\'ll work closely with various teams, stakeholders, and partners, enhancing in-store technology for smooth day-to-day operations. This is a key opportunity for an IT professional with a passion for retail and technology to make a direct impact.Key Responsibilities:Implementation and Rollout: Coordinate new IT hardware installations and upgrades, managing all aspects from planning to deployment.Remodeling Projects: Partner with technical and business teams to oversee IT configurations for store remodels.Stakeholder Collaboration: Assess and define store IT requirements with stakeholders to achieve optimal solutions.Hardware Management: Handle requests for additional or replacement hardware, managing procurement and installations.Issue Documentation: Track and document recurring store IT issues, reporting to solution managers.Incident Resolution: Support the service management team by providing insight into store setups for problem-solving.IT Strategy: Provide guidance on current IT solutions aligned with a long-term roadmap.Process Improvement: Monitor and refine processes to ensure high-quality, efficient operations.Documentation and Training: Prepare and distribute user documentation and internal procedures.Investment Support: Contribute to investment planning by preparing documentation and supporting evaluations.Asset and Knowledge Management: Support asset tracking and knowledge-sharing initiatives within the department.
